'EXHIBIT C~ <br />Page Z of 3 <br />RULES ~tdD REGULATIONS <br />Any portion of Land constituting a strip o£ land Ip0' wide and <br />contiguous to either Fairmont Parkway, State Highway 225, or State <br />Highway 146 shall b.e subject to the fo~.lowing rules and <br />regulations pertaining to new signage, screening, driveways and <br />median crossovers. These rules and regulations shall apply after <br />the effective date of this Agreement when Company develops or <br />constructs improvements on vacant Land described in Exhibit °A" <br />which is adjacent to Fairmont Parkway, State Highway 225, or State <br />Highway 145. <br />1. Any sign erected in said IOO' strip of land shall be subject <br />to the following provisions: <br />~ one freestanding identification sign shall be permitted <br />for each side of an industrial establishment that <br />fronts on an improved public right-of-way. <br />~ Freestanding identification signs for single tenant <br />buildings shall not exceed 15f3 square feet in area. <br />~ ©ne freestanding identification sign fox identifying <br />multiple businesses is allowable at the intersection of <br />improved public rights-of-way. <br />Freestanding identification signs for multiple <br />lausinesses shall not exceed 35© square feet. <br />~ Freestanding identification signs shall not exceed 45 <br />feet in height. <br />~ Minimum setback for sign construction shall be ten {10) <br />feet from property lines. <br />2. When Land adjacent to said 1~0' strip is developed, the <br />initial 5b' of said strip beyond any existing pipeline <br />easement contiguous to either Fairmont Parkway, State Highway <br />225, or State Highway 146 shall be screened by one of the <br />following techniques: <br />a} Leaving in p~.ace existing trees, vegetation, underbrush, <br />etc. to provide a thorough and effective visual, screening <br />of the deve~.opment. Existing trees shah., together with <br />other vegetation and underbrush, create a continuous <br />visual screen_ <br />14 <br />
